A regular Xbox Game Pass or PC Game Pass subscription costs $9.99/month, while the Ultimate tier that includes both plus Xbox Live Gold, Xbox Cloud Gaming, and EA Play is priced at $14.99/month. For many years, Microsoft has allowed enthusiasts to get 1 month of Game Pass for just $1.
